Danny Green (hip) limited in Game 2, will be re-evaluated on Saturday

The Los Angeles Lakers allowed a lot of free-throws and a lot of 3-pointers in Friday night’s Game 2 but it didn’t matter as they took a 2-0 lead in their NBA Finals best-of-seven series. But the Lakers didn’t get out of the matchup without suffering any potential losses.

Lakers starting guard Danny Green, who was the free-agent acquisition for the Lakers in the summer of 2019, played only 22 minutes in Game 2 while going 1 of 8 from the field. According to head coach Frank Vogel, he was dealing with a hip issue, which is why we saw J.R. Smith get some minutes in Game 2. Dan Woike of the Los Angeles Times reported the update that Green will be re-evaluated on Saturday after being limited by hip tightness.

If Green is unable to go, it would make sense to see Alex Caruso in the starting lineup and also see more of Smith, as well as perhaps a taste of Talen Horton-Tucker, as they look to take a commanding 3-0 lead in the NBA Finals.
